The firm values candidates with district court or appellate court clerkship experience. Duties: Conduct legal research and analysis on various litigation matters, including commercial disputes, appeals, antitrust cases, constitutional issues, energy-related disputes, oil and gas matters, and class actions.

Draft pleadings, motions, and legal memoranda for filing in state and federal courts. Represent clients in court proceedings, hearings, and other legal proceedings. Collaborate with senior attorneys and partners to develop case strategies and provide legal advice.

Requirements: Juris Doctor (J. D. ) degree from an accredited law school. Admission to the Texas State Bar or eligibility for admission through reciprocity.3-5 years of relevant litigation experience, focusing on commercial litigation, appeals, antitrust, constitutional law, energy, oil and gas, and class actions.

The district court or appellate court clerkship experience is strongly preferred. Proven ability to manage a diverse caseload and work in a fast-paced legal environment. Education: Juris Doctor (J. D. ) degree from an accredited law school. Certifications: Admission to the Texas State Bar or eligibility for admission through reciprocity. Skills: Strong legal research and analytical

skills. Excellent written and oral communication skills.

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team. Detail-oriented with strong organizational skills. Proficiency in legal software and research tools. Benefits: The firm offers a comprehensive benefits package, including: Health care coverage. Retirement benefits. Paid time off, including sick time and vacation time. Parental leave. Basic life insurance. Flexible Spending Accounts. Discretionary, performance-based bonuses.
